{"id":570,"date":"2019-04-11T11:01:09","date_gmt":"2019-04-11T11:01:09","guid":{"rendered":"https:\/\/www.tk.etf.unsa.ba\/?p=570"},"modified":"2020-05-05T02:58:44","modified_gmt":"2020-05-05T01:58:44","slug":"a-survey-paper-published-in-ieee-access","status":"publish","type":"post","link":"https:\/\/www.tk.etf.unsa.ba\/bs\/2019\/04\/a-survey-paper-published-in-ieee-access\/","title":{"rendered":"Pregledni rad objavljen u \u010dasopisu IEEE Access"},"content":{"rendered":"<p><\/p>\n<section id=\"Abs1\" class=\"Abstract\" lang=\"en\" tabindex=\"-1\">\u010clanovi Laboratorije za softverski definisane mre\u017ee na na\u0161em odsjeku su objavili rad pod naslovom &#8220;<strong>A Survey on Data Plane Flexibility and Programmability in Software-Defined Networking<\/strong>&#8221; u Q1 \u010dasopisu <em>IEEE Access<\/em>.<\/section>\n<div>\n<section id=\"Abs1\" class=\"Abstract\" lang=\"en\" tabindex=\"-1\"><!--more--><\/p>\n<h6>Naslov rada<\/h6>\n<p class=\"document-title\">A Survey on Data Plane Flexibility and Programmability in Software-Defined Networking<\/p>\n<h6 lang=\"en\">Autori<\/h6>\n<ul class=\"test-contributor-names\">\n<li><a href=\"https:\/\/www.tk.etf.unsa.ba\/people\/enio-kaljic\/\"><strong>Enio Kaljic<\/strong><\/a>\n<ul class=\"test-contributor-names\">\n<li>Odsjek za telekomunikacije, Elektrotehni\u010dki fakultet, Univerzitet u Sarajevu, Sarajevo, Bosnia and Herzegovina<\/li>\n<\/ul>\n<\/li>\n<li><a href=\"https:\/\/www.tk.etf.unsa.ba\/people\/almir-maric\/\"><span class=\"authors__name\"><strong>Almir Maric<\/strong><\/span><\/a>\n<ul class=\"test-contributor-names\">\n<li>Odsjek za telekomunikacije, Elektrotehni\u010dki fakultet, Univerzitet u Sarajevu, Sarajevo, Bosnia and Herzegovina<\/li>\n<\/ul>\n<\/li>\n<li><a href=\"https:\/\/www.tk.etf.unsa.ba\/people\/pamela-begovic-njemcevic\/\"><span class=\"authors__name\"><strong>Pamela Njemcevic<\/strong><\/span><\/a>\n<ul class=\"test-contributor-names\">\n<li>Odsjek za telekomunikacije, Elektrotehni\u010dki fakultet, Univerzitet u Sarajevu, Sarajevo, Bosnia and Herzegovina<\/li>\n<\/ul>\n<\/li>\n<li><a href=\"https:\/\/www.tk.etf.unsa.ba\/people\/mesud-hadzialic\/\"><strong>Mesud Hadzialic<\/strong><\/a>\n<ul class=\"test-contributor-names\">\n<li>Odsjek za telekomunikacije, Elektrotehni\u010dki fakultet, Univerzitet u Sarajevu, Sarajevo, Bosnia and Herzegovina<\/li>\n<\/ul>\n<\/li>\n<\/ul>\n<h6 class=\"Heading\">Sa\u017eetak<\/h6>\n<p id=\"Par1\" class=\"Para\">Software-defined networking (SDN) has attracted the attention of the research community in recent years, as evidenced by a large number of survey and review papers. The architecture of SDN clearly recognizes three planes: application, control, and data plane. The application plane executes network applications; control plane regulates the rules for the entire network based on the requests generated by network applications; and based on the set rules, the controller configures the switches in the data plane. The role of the switch in the data plane is to simply forward packets based on the instructions given by the controller. By analyzing SDN-related research papers, it is observed that research, from the very beginning, is insufficiently focused on the data plane. Therefore, this paper gives a comprehensive overview of the data plane survey with particular emphasis on the problem of programmability and flexibility. The first part of the survey is dedicated to the evaluation of actual data plane architectures through several definitions and aspects of data plane flexibility and programmability. Then, an overview of SDN-related research was presented with the aim of identifying key factors influencing the gradual deviation from the original data plane architectures given with ForCES and OpenFlow specifications. In this paper we used the term data plane evolution for this deviation. By establishing a correlation between the treated problem and the problem-solving approaches, the limitations of ForCES and OpenFlow data plane architectures were identified. Based on identified limitations, a generalization of approaches to addressing the problem of data plane flexibility and programmability has been made. By examining generalized approaches, open issues have been identified, establishing the grounds for future research directions proposal.<\/p>\n<\/section>\n<div class=\"KeywordGroup\" lang=\"en\">\n<h6 class=\"Heading\">Klju\u010dne rije\u010di<\/h6>\n<p>Data plane;data plane abstractions;data plane architectures;data plane flexibility;data plane implementations;data plane languages;data plane programmability;deeply programmable networks;description languages;energy consumption;energy efficiency;hardware-based implementations;measurement;monitoring;network virtualization;network functions virtualization;networking technologies;performance;programming languages;quality of service;reliability;security;software-based implementations;software-defined networking;stateful data plane<\/p>\n<\/div>\n<div lang=\"en\">\n<h6>DOI<\/h6>\n<p><a class=\"ng-isolate-scope\" href=\"https:\/\/doi.org\/10.1109\/ACCESS.2019.2910140\" target=\"_blank\" rel=\"noopener noreferrer\">10.1109\/ACCESS.2019.2910140<\/a><\/p>\n<h6 class=\"entry-content\">URL<\/h6>\n<section><\/section>\n<p>Cjelovita verzija rada je dostupna na: <a href=\"https:\/\/ieeexplore.ieee.org\/document\/8685098\">https:\/\/ieeexplore.ieee.org\/document\/8685098<\/a><\/p>\n<\/div>\n<section><\/section>\n<section><\/section>\n<div lang=\"en\">\n<section><\/section>\n<h6>Citat<\/h6>\n<p>E. Kaljic, A. Maric, P. Njemcevic and M. Hadzialic, &#8220;A Survey on Data Plane Flexibility and Programmability in Software-Defined Networking,&#8221; in IEEE Access. doi: 10.1109\/ACCESS.2019.2910140<\/p>\n<h6>Naziv \u010dasopisa<\/h6>\n<p>IEEE Access<\/p>\n<\/div>\n<section>\n<h6>Elektroni\u010dki ISSN<\/h6>\n<p>2169-3536<\/p>\n<h6>Izdava\u010d<\/h6>\n<\/section>\n<div>\n<p>IEEE<\/p>\n<\/div>\n<h6>Faktor uticaja<\/h6>\n<div>\n<p>3.557 (2017)<\/p>\n<\/div>\n<div><a title=\"SCImago Journal &amp; Country Rank\" href=\"https:\/\/www.scimagojr.com\/journalsearch.php?q=21100374601&amp;tip=sid&amp;exact=no\"><img decoding=\"async\" src=\"https:\/\/www.scimagojr.com\/journal_img.php?id=21100374601\" alt=\"SCImago Journal &amp; Country Rank\" border=\"0\" \/><\/a><\/div>\n<div><a href=\"https:\/\/ieeexplore.ieee.org\/xpl\/RecentIssue.jsp?punumber=6287639\">https:\/\/ieeexplore.ieee.org\/xpl\/RecentIssue.jsp?punumber=6287639<\/a><\/div>\n<\/div>\n<p><\/p>","protected":false},"excerpt":{"rendered":"<p>Pregledni rad objavljen u \u010dasopisu IEEE Access<\/p>\n","protected":false},"author":5,"featured_media":572,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[3,5],"tags":[9,8],"class_list":["post-570","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-homepage-slides-english","category-research","tag-publications","tag-research"],"acf":[],"_links":{"self":[{"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/posts\/570","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/users\/5"}],"replies":[{"embeddable":true,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/comments?post=570"}],"version-history":[{"count":11,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/posts\/570\/revisions"}],"predecessor-version":[{"id":3192,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/posts\/570\/revisions\/3192"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/media\/572"}],"wp:attachment":[{"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/media?parent=570"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/categories?post=570"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.tk.etf.unsa.ba\/bs\/wp-json\/wp\/v2\/tags?post=570"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}